GEORGETOWN, TX, (Nov. 23, 2025) — A 24-year-old College Station man died Sunday afternoon after a multi-vehicle crash that led to criminal charges in Georgetown. Authorities said a Ford Escape traveling south on Kelley Drive at about 2:30 p.m. struck an Oncor Electric Delivery truck that was working in the area.
The impact pushed the truck into another vehicle, causing three workers standing between the trucks to be hit. One of the workers, identified as Miguel Ramirez Jr., died from his injuries.
The driver of the Escape, 20-year-old Alezander Cruz of Austin, was arrested at the scene and booked into the Williamson County Jail on charges of intoxication manslaughter and intoxication assault.
